Technical Specifications

 

- Product Name: customized strongest Nickel-coating Neodymium big block permanent Magnets

- Magnet Grade: N52 (Br ≥14.2 kGs, Hcj ≥20 kOe)  

- Dimension: L48*48*20mm

- Dimensional Tolerance: +/-0.05 

- Operating Temperature: ≤150°C (High-temp versions available)  

- Density: ≥7.5 g/cm³  

- Surface Magnetic Field: 4,800 Gs  

- Magnetic Flux : 2.0 mWb  (Fluxmeter-tested)  


 

Surface Treatment & Coating Technology

To enhance these  customized strongest long-term reliable enhanced magnetic performance Nickel-coating Neodymium big block permanent Magnets corrosion resistance, surface quality, and magnetic stability, the following treatments are used:


Edge Reinforcement: Laser cladding with nickel-based alloy at magnet seams (prevents electrochemical corrosion)

Edge Rounding: Reduces magnetic field distortion

Default Coating: Triple layer Ni-Cu-Ni (customizable)

Standard Thickness: Ni (3μm) + Cu (5μm) + Ni (4μm)

Optional Coatings: Gold or silver plating for better conductivity and corrosion resistance

Appearance & Dimensional Inspection


Visual Inspection: Under standardized lighting, trained QC staff check for cracks, chipping, inclusions, pores, or oxidation

Image Measurement System: High-res cameras and algorithms conduct non-contact 2D measurements, especially for complex or irregular shapes, ensuring efficiency and objectivity in mass production. 

Automated Intelligent Inspection: High-speed cameras with AI algorithms detect and reject defects (e.g., cracks, scratches, discoloration) and dimensional anomalies, improving yield and reducing human error.




Reliability Testing

To ensure magnet maintain excellent corrosion resistance in complex or harsh environments, the salt spray test is an essential accelerated aging method. It simulates long-term exposure to marine climates, industrial pollution, humidity, or acidic and alkaline conditions, allowing for a reliable evaluation of the protective performance and durability of the magnet's surface coating.


 Constant Temperature & Humidity Test: Performed under 85°C and 85% RH for 96–500 hours. Performance and appearance are compared before and after testing.

  Usage Precautions


⚠ Safety & Handling Guidelines


Handle with care: Neodymium magnets are brittle and can chip or crack if dropped or impacted.

 

Avoid injury: Always slide magnets apart—do not force or pry them to separate.

 

Check polarity before use: Incorrect installation may cause malfunction or damage to equipment.

 

Store properly: Keep in a dry, neutral environment; avoid contact with moisture, acids, or corrosive substances.

 

Keep away from sensitive electronics: Do not place near hard drives, magnetic cards, pacemakers, or similar devices.
